The Scholar's Cursive

This handwriting suggests an intellectual and enthusiastic individual with a methodical mind, although with occasional inconsistencies. Improvements could be made by focusing on consistent letter formation and pressure.

The handwriting displays a generally neat and organized style, as seen in the consistent spacing and relatively uniform letter sizes. There's a clear forward slant to the letters, indicating a possible enthusiasm or forward-thinking nature. While the handwriting is mostly legible, certain areas, like the word 'political' are less clear due to rushed formations or lighter pressure. The baseline is mostly straight, suggesting good self-control. The connections between letters appear mostly cursive, though sometimes broken.

Based on this handwriting, it suggests the writer is intellectual and interested in sharing ideas. The organization indicates a methodical approach to thought, and the forward slant shows enthusiasm. The occasional inconsistencies suggest a mind that moves quickly, sometimes sacrificing precision for speed of thought. There is an indication of some level of self-control, with the straight baseline.

To improve the handwriting, focus on consistent letter formation and pressure. Practicing slower writing can help ensure each letter is clearly formed. Additionally, varying the size of letters more intentionally could add flair. Ensuring sufficient spacing between words will further improve legibility. Pay extra attention to letter connections to maintain a fluent, connected script.
